WebThe chemical oxygen demand (COD) is a measure of water and wastewater quality. The COD test is often used to monitor water treatment plant efficiency. This test is based on the fact that a strong oxidizing agent, under acidic conditions, can fully oxidize almost any organic compound to carbon dioxide. WebWhat is Chemical Oxygen Demand (COD)? Chemical oxygen demand (COD) is the amount of dissolved oxygen that must be present in water to oxidize chemical organic materials, like petroleum. COD is used to gauge the short-term impact wastewater effluents will have on the oxygen levels of receiving waters.

WebApr 12, 2024 · Biochemical Oxygen Demand of a water sample is measured by a Bioassay procedure which measures the oxygen consumed by the bacteria from the decomposition of the organic matter over a period of five days at an incubation temperature of 20°C. BOD is expressed in milligrams per litre of sample water.
